Some Michiganders have turned to dietary supplements for the chilly and flu season to spice up their physique’s defenses.

Whereas nutritional vitamins might help enhance the immune system, an excessive amount of of an excellent factor can have unfavourable results, explains Sarah Hutchinson, registered dietitian with Henry Ford Well being.

“Complement toxicity is if you get an excessive amount of of a vitamin or mineral, normally from dietary supplements or artificial sources,” she mentioned. “It is changing into extra of a problem with available dietary dietary supplements.”

It is extremely unusual for people to ingest a poisonous quantity of a specific vitamin or mineral from meals sources alone. However including a number of dietary supplements may end up in taking lots of or hundreds of proportion factors in extra of what’s really helpful day by day.

For instance, Hutchinson described a state of affairs by which a affected person would possibly take a day by day multivitamin, along with a day by day dose of a vitamin C complement reminiscent of Emergen-C, a zinc complement, and an elderberry complement that additionally incorporates zinc and vitamin C.

“They’re taking one product on prime of the opposite when perhaps they simply want this multivitamin daily or each different day,” she mentioned. “I heard an excellent metaphor not too long ago: If you happen to put extra gas in a automotive, it will not go sooner. In the identical method with nutritional vitamins and minerals, simply because we have now extra, it doesn’t suggest your physique will perform higher.”

Signs of getting an excessive amount of of a vitamin or mineral might be common or nonspecific, reminiscent of headache, stomachache, or coronary heart flutter. Extra critical reactions can embrace blood clots and stroke-like signs, particularly in people with liver or kidney issues.

An excessive amount of of 1 nutrient can really feel like a deficiency in one other, making it troublesome to diagnose the issue by yourself. A blood take a look at might help assess unhealthy ranges; So dietary labels might be higher evaluated when deciding which dietary supplements to take.

The required vitamins listed on the everyday Diet Info label have undergone a change lately to replicate vitamins that many Individuals usually are not getting sufficient of. Labels nonetheless want to incorporate calcium and iron, however as a substitute of asking for nutritional vitamins A and C, they now require vitamin D and potassium.

When potential, nutritionists recommend forgoing dietary dietary supplements in favor of a nutrient-dense weight loss plan; Citrus fruits and broccoli, for instance, are good sources of vitamin C. Dietary dietary supplements ought to solely be utilized in circumstances of deficiency, reminiscent of when you wrestle to get sufficient of a specific nutrient naturally.

Hutchinson additionally recommends avoiding dietary supplements that far exceed the day by day suggestions. A great way is to debate nutrient choices with a major care doctor to raised decide which of them are finest, and whether or not a complement might work together negatively with one other treatment.

For instance, the FDA warns that drugs for HIV/AIDS, coronary heart illness, melancholy, organ transplant remedies, and contraception drugs are much less efficient when mixed with an natural complement generally known as St. John’s wort. As well as, the mixture of a number of blood thinners, together with a vitamin E complement, might enhance the chance of inner bleeding or stroke.

Because the common American weight loss plan “has room for enchancment,” Hutchinson mentioned there’s typically nothing flawed with taking a multivitamin. However some are higher than others.

“The very best rule of thumb is to be sure to do not get greater than 100% of the[recommended daily allowance],” she mentioned. “It is far more useful to take smaller doses than to get 100% unexpectedly.”
